Spain: Magna and Figueruelas unions reach an agreement

Unions are satisfied and think that the new points Magna included into the industrial plan to strengthen the site’s future includes their main claims and offers guarantees to maintain production for two years. The two main unions, Workers’ Commissions and UGT, announced that they would maintain the planned four-day strike, waiting for the agreement to be ratified by the leading structures of the trade unions and validated by their members (see our dispatch No. 090951).
